bedrid

/bed-rid/US // ˈbɛdˌrɪd //

Definitions

adj.形容词 adjective
  1. 1
    • : bedridden.
    • : worn-out; exhausted; decrepit.

Examples

  • I'd knock a feller down 'at called me 'liar' to my face, even now, old an' bedrid' as I be.

  • Bedrid here, like an old block of wood, an' her—She thinks she's arrested somebody, Susanna does!

  • Her voice of call is exceedingly musical, and sounds sweetly in the ears of the infirm and bedrid.

  • Germany at large, though it lay so silent, in its bedrid condition, was in great anxiety.

  • In vain did the poor bedrid woman try to comfort her daughter.
